Jonathon Heyward, conductor
Ryan Roberts, oboe

Caroline Shaw Entr’acte
Ralph Vaughan Williams Oboe Concerto in A minor
Marianna Martines Symphony in C major
Felix Mendelssohn Symphony No. 4 ("Italian")

Get whisked away by this invigorating program of time-honored and lesser-known works, conducted by Music Director Jonathon Heyward. Treat your senses to Pulitzer Prize-winning composer Caroline Shaw’s plaintive and undulating Entr’acte before diving into Vaughan Williams’ lyrical Oboe Concerto with featured soloist Ryan Roberts, principal oboist of the Festival Orchestra. Discover the music of Marianna Martines with a rare performance of her delightful Symphony in C Major—the only surviving symphony from this Mozart contemporary—and conclude your evening by venturing to Italy with Mendelssohn’s “Italian” Symphony, which uses rhythms of Neapolitan dances to evoke its sights and sounds.
